Armour Toilet Soap and Talcum Powder -1912A

Better late than never, as the man throws a giant cake of Sylvan toilet soap to two women reaching for it from the back of a moving railroad coach. What is the underlying story behind this vignette? "Be sure you take them with you" says the caption. Also includes listings for Sylvan Talcum Powder, Certified Soap, Supertar Shampoo Soap, and Auditorium Soap. The packages are very pretty, but the names are strictly strange. From the June 8, 1912 issue of JUDGE.
